--- Comment #13 from CVS Commits <cvs-commit at gcc dot gnu.org> --- The releases/gcc-10 branch has been updated by Hans-Peter Nilsson <h...@gcc.gnu.org>: https://gcc.gnu.org/g:ac2347289d4d8000a078b540b6c9c2c74bb33471 commit r10-9121-gac2347289d4d8000a078b540b6c9c2c74bb33471 Author: Hans-Peter Nilsson <h...@axis.com> Date: Fri Dec 4 20:27:23 2020 +0100 doc/implement-c.texi: About same-as-scalar-type volatile aggregate accesses, PR94600 We say very little about reads and writes to aggregate / compound objects, just scalar objects (i.e. assignments don't cause reads). Let's lets say something safe about aggregate objects, but only for those that are the same size as a scalar type. There's an equal-sounding section (Volatiles) in extend.texi, but this seems a more appropriate place, as specifying the behavior of a standard qualifier. gcc: 2020-12-04 Hans-Peter Nilsson <h...@axis.com> Martin Sebor <mse...@redhat.com> PR middle-end/94600 * doc/implement-c.texi (Qualifiers implementation): Add blurb about access to the whole of a volatile aggregate object, only for same-size as a scalar object.
